DERA ISMAIL KHAN, Aug 5: NWFP Chief Minister Akram Khan Durrani on Tuesday announced a grant of Rs10 million and one ambulance for Gomal University and Rs3 million for Lions Mehmood Eye Hospital.

He was speaking at a function held in connection with the initiation of work on a girls hostel on the varsity premises. The hostel will provide accommodation to 120 students.

The chief minister also announced a bus for the veterinary college and Rs0.5 million for the Dera Press Club.

Mr Durrani called upon the university staff to shun their differences and grouping and pay attention to imparting quality education to the students.

He expressed the hope that Gomal University Vice-Chancellor Wazirzada Mohammad Idrees Khan would make every possible effort to improve the standard of education in the university.

The chief minister said the MMA government was considering making education up to middle level mandatory for all and in this regard necessary legislation was on the cards.

Mr Durrani stated the MMA government was also focussing its attention on ensuring women’s rights in the province and maximum facilities were being given to the womenfolk.

Earlier, Vice-Chancellor Wazirzada Mohammad Idrees in his address highlighted academic activities of the university.

MMA Secretary-General Maulana Fazlur Rahman, MNA Maulana Attaur Rahman and provincial Chief Secretary Ejaz Ahmed Qureshi were also present on this occasion.
